I JUST now figured this out.
In my audio preferences...when I check "USE multi processing engine"... the noise persists.  ONLY when the track view window is on top.  I open a GUI of anything, help file...etc.  It goes away.
But now finally, Unchecking this box...and it's SOLVED.   The Sonar help files don't say much about it at all...  so I'm leaving it unchecked.  (In fact the help files are totally vague on this issue ...like saying unchecked...Sonar "sometimes" uses the multi processor..  dang!)
